TRUE or FALSE

If an angle has a measure of 1 radian, then the arc intercepted by that angle has an arc length equal to the radius of the circle.

Answer: True

Step-by-step explanation: the angle subtends, s, divided by the radius of the circle, r. One radian is the central angle that subtends an arc length of one radius (s = r). Since all circles are similar, one radian is the same value for all circles.
